I don't know if Black Hereford ranch still owns part of him or not,but he is associated with Black's. He is a 3-way X bull that looks Hereford. I think that he is THF & PHAF, but not 100% sure about that. He has been descrided by some as the best looking bull that they have ever seen, of all breeds, so one that I wanted to keep track of..

As far as I know, Kris Black still has Cottonmouth along with a Dr. in OK.  Collins manages the bull I believe.  I saw him at REI right after he sold and really liked him (understatement) - and I don't mess with Herefords.  But I did breed a few cows to him this fall (a Charolais-X cow, a black baldy Full Flush GD (Buzz), and a black baldy Cunia GD. 

Cottonmouth is PHA and TH free per SEK's website.  That's where I bought semen from.  You can also get it directly from Collins.
